Chili sin carne with vegagehakt
Traditional Mexican meal with minced meat, tomato sauce, spicy herbs, beans and cheese.

Directions
-
Heat the oil in a frying pan. Cut the garlic and fruit into the frying pan for 1 min.
-
Add the minced meat, paprika, cumin and chili pepper and cook over medium heat for 4 minutes. Change regularly.
-
Meanwhile, halve the peppers in the length and remove the seed lists. Cut the flesh into cubes. Add to the mixture and cook 5 min.
-
Add the tomato frito and cook gently on low heat for 8 minutes.
-
Add the corn and beans, scoop and warm for another 3 minutes.
-
Divide the chili sin carne over the plates. Serve with the crème fraiche and sprinkle with the cheese.
